I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

 C Discussion :

liste chainée de liste chainée


Sujet :

C

Vue hybride

Message précédent Message précédent   Message suivant Message suivant
  1. #1
    Futur Membre du Club
    Femme Profil pro
    Étudiant
    Inscrit en
    Mars 2012
    Messages
    3
    Détails du profil
    Informations personnelles :
    Sexe : Femme
    Localisation : Maroc

    Informations professionnelles :
    Activité : Étudiant

    Informations forums :
    Inscription : Mars 2012
    Messages : 3
    Par défaut liste chainée de liste chainée
    Salut à tous;

    j'ai un problème dans un exercice en C , je n'arrive pas à définir mes structures , apparemment j'ai une liste de liste (liste des auteurs contient un pointeur sur la liste de ses livres mais je comprends pas pourquoi on mets deux pointeurs un sur le dernier livre et l'autre sur le premier ??


    voici l'énoncé :

    On souhaite gérer les livres d’une bibliothèque à l’aide d’une table de codes bibli, où chaque code donne accès à une liste chaînée triée de tous les noms d’auteurs ayant le même code.
    Pour chaque auteur, on dispose des données suivantes :
    - son nom nomaut,
    - un pointeur prem sur le premier livre écrit par l’auteur,
    - un pointeur dern sur le dernier livre écrit par l’auteur
    Chaque livre est identifié par son titre.

    La liste des auteurs (supposés tous différents) est triée par ordre alphabétique des noms.
    La liste des livres est triée par ordre chronologique. On suppose que les titres sont différents.

  2. #2
    Modérateur
    Avatar de Obsidian
    Homme Profil pro
    Chercheur d'emploi
    Inscrit en
    Septembre 2007
    Messages
    7 487
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 49
    Localisation : France, Essonne (Île de France)

    Informations professionnelles :
    Activité : Chercheur d'emploi
    Secteur : High Tech - Éditeur de logiciels

    Informations forums :
    Inscription : Septembre 2007
    Messages : 7 487
    Par défaut
    Bonsoir,

    Citation Envoyé par joviale Voir le message
    j'ai un probleme dans un exercice en C , je n'arrive pas à définir mes structures , apparament j'ai une liste de liste (liste des auteurs contient un pointeur sur la liste de ses livres mais je comprends pas pourquoi on mets deux pointeurs un sur le dernier livre et l'autre sur le premier ??
    Ça n'a effectivement aucune utilité sauf dans le cas de listes doublement chaînées. Mais dans le cas présent, il est probable que cela serve simplement à faciliter l'insertion de nouveaux livres sans avoir à se palucher la liste entière à chaque fois si ce n'est pas pour y faire une recherche.

Discussions similaires

  1. Comparer deux chaines de liste
    Par zooffy dans le forum Développement
    Réponses: 9
    Dernier message: 20/02/2009, 12h35
  2. Liste chainée de liste chainée
    Par bobhansel dans le forum Débuter
    Réponses: 7
    Dernier message: 17/11/2008, 19h22
  3. Réponses: 12
    Dernier message: 03/07/2008, 13h53
  4. Liste de tableau de chaine de caractère
    Par johnnydepp dans le forum C
    Réponses: 2
    Dernier message: 25/02/2007, 12h26
  5. Liste modifiable : longueur de chaine.
    Par pifou02 dans le forum Access
    Réponses: 8
    Dernier message: 09/01/2006, 15h47

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o